天天看點

CCNP精粹系列之二十一--路由位址轉換實戰二,部落客推薦

                                            利用路由器實作NAT功能

Router#config t

Enter configuration commands, one per line.  End with CNTL/Z.

Router(config)#host A

A(config)#int e0

A(config-if)#ip addr 192.168.10.1 255.255.255.0

A(config-if)#no shut

%LINK-3-UPDOWN: Interface Ethernet0, changed state to up

A(config-if)#int s0

A(config-if)#ip addr 202.110.100.1 255.255.255.0

A(config-if)#encap hdlc

A(config-if)#clock rate 56000

A(config-if)#exit

A(config)#router rip

A(config-router)#ver 2

A(config-router)#net 192.168.10.0

A(config-router)#net 202.110.100.0

A(config-router)#exit

Router(config)#host ASP

ASP(config)#int s0

ASP(config-if)#ip addr 202.110.100.2 255.255.255.0

ASP(config-if)#encap hdlc

ASP(config-if)#no shut

ASP(config-if)#exit

ASP(config)#router rip

ASP(config-router)#ver 2

ASP(config-router)#net 202.110.100.0

ASP(config-router)#exit

配置nat步驟:

A(config)#access-list 1 permit 192.168.10.0 0.0.0.255

A(config)#ip nat inside source list 1 interface s 0 overload

A(config-if)#ip nat inside

A(config-if)#ip nat outside

A(config)#exit

A#show ip nat translations

Pro  Inside global     Inside local      Outside local      Outside global

icmp202.110.100.1:9392      192.168.10.2:9392      202.110.100.2:9392       202.110.100.2:9392

icmp202.110.100.1:9393      192.168.10.2:9393      202.110.100.2:9393       202.110.100.2:9393

icmp202.110.100.1:9394      192.168.10.2:9394      202.110.100.2:9394       202.110.100.2:9394

icmp202.110.100.1:9395      192.168.10.2:9395      202.110.100.2:9395       202.110.100.2:9395

icmp202.110.100.1:9396      192.168.10.2:9396      202.110.100.2:9396       202.110.100.2:9396

<b>NAT</b><b>配置:</b>

<b>1,         </b><b>制定可以</b><b>nat</b><b>的私有</b><b>ip</b>

<b>(</b><b>config</b><b>)</b><b>#access-list  </b><b>表名</b><b>  permit  </b><b>源網</b><b>ip   </b><b>源網比對碼</b>

<b>2,         </b><b>指定</b><b>nat</b><b>的目标</b><b>ip</b>

<b>(</b><b>config</b><b>)</b><b>#ip  nat   inside  source   list   </b><b>表号</b><b>    interface   </b><b>外網端口</b><b>    overload</b>

<b>3,         </b><b>指定内網端口</b>

<b>(</b><b>config-if</b><b>)</b><b>#ip  nat   inside</b>

<b>4,         </b><b>定義外網端口</b>

<b>(</b><b>config-if</b><b>)</b><b>#ip  nat  outside </b>

<b> </b>

<b>調試:</b>

<b>#show   ip  nat  translation  //</b><b>檢視</b><b>nat</b><b>表</b>

<b></b>

<b>     本文轉自shenleigang 51CTO部落格,原文連結:</b><b>http://blog.51cto.com/shenleigang/152596</b><b>,如需轉載請自行聯系原作者</b>

繼續閱讀